I'll chime in on a couple of these. Showing the actual member names that are online on the various screen requires extra queries or JOINs (complex queries). This is one of those things, like many features, where speed vs. functionality needs to be taken into consideration. At some point this might be added in, but as new features are added many of them require new queries to be added or JOINs. These type of things needed to be added slowly over the course of a few versions. This allows us to see a performance curve and see if we can add in more without totally bogging things down on busy boards.

As for not displaying the subject in replies. The one thing to remember is .threads is a flat AND threaded forum. So, what will happen is the subject may be changed somewhere along the way during the course of the thread. The admin might decide that at the point of the subject change the branch has gone off the original topic and split this into a new thread. Some users will toggle back and forth to threaded mode from flat mode to see what post is actually being replied to and the subject sometimes is the key. Things like this however are very easy to change in the templates as it's a matter of removing the HTML that displays the subject line.
